There are better and worse arts/sports for the cage.

All top level fighters to a less or greater degree have; good wrestling, good jiu jitsu and either good muay thai or good kickboxing.  The reason you don't see many top level fighters with more traditional martial arts (karate, kung fu, tkd, wushu etc) is because it isn't as efficient as it could be.  There are some moves from those arts that work in MMA, but a whole lot of other moves that aren't.

The most important skill in MMA is wrestling - period.  By having good wrestling you can control the fight completely.  If you aren't comfortable on your feet you can take it to the ground, if your opponent is weak on their feet you can defend the take down.  That's the reason you get so few top level Brit fighters - wrestling isn't as established here as other parts of the world.

I wouldn't say boxing is bad for the cage, alot of cage fighters have a background in amateur boxing.
